WhatsApp: +86 1883807282912. If the rate of feed increased, coarser product will be obtained and if speed of rotation is increased the fineness for a given capacity is increases. During grinding, the balls themselves wear and are continuously replaced by new ones so that mill contains balls of various ages. Ball mill produces 1 to 50 ton/hr of powder and energy requirement of the ball mill is about 16 kwh/ton.

WhatsApp: +86 18838072829The length of the mill is approximately equal to its diameter. Principle of Ball Mill : Ball Mill Diagram. • The balls occupy about 30 to 50 percent of the volume of the mill. The diameter of ball used is/lies in between 12 mm and 125 mm. The optimum diameter is approximately proportional to the square root of the size of the feed.
WhatsApp: +86 18838072829A pharmaceutical ball mill is a type of grinder used to grind and blend materials while manufacturing various dosage forms. The size reduction is done by impact as the balls drop from near the top of the shell. Ball mills are used primarily for singlestage fine grinding, regrinding, and as the second stage in twostage grinding circuits.
